The swarmandal is played by khyal singers, but with the fingers and generally for vocal accompaniment. The swarmandal is tuned to the 3 octaves on a specific raga. The singers plays arpeggios of notes with its right thumb. Swarmandal was used on the beatles song “strawberry fields” to produce the chimes featured throughout. For this it would have been plucked with a guitar pick or something similar to give a brighter tone and sounds as though delay has been added as well as att (automatic triple tracking). features: 36 strings. with box and key
